iOS-组件化-(跳转+传参数)

时间:2021-7-21 作者:qvyue

iOS开发中组件化之业务组件间通讯方式之路由

目标VC遵守了某些协议

传参:

放在基础组件中的VC(路由的注册直接放在了工程中的plist文件中)遵守了某些协议,通过协议的方法把参数传给目标VC。

跳转:

当前VC中跳转

目标VC没有遵守某些协议

传参:

没有放在基础组件中的VC(路由的注册需要手动代码注册)没有遵守某些协议,参数需要给VC依次赋值(为VC写一个扩展,动态添加属性)。

跳转:

路由中跳转

思考

跳转方式,在路由open的时候,通过某个参数传递是不是更好?

声明:本文内容由互联网用户自发贡献自行上传,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任。如果您发现有涉嫌版权的内容,欢迎发送邮件至:qvyue@qq.com 进行举报,并提供相关证据,工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。